303 Commits

Author SHA256 Message Date
Ruediger Oertel
d89b18cfe8 Autobuild autoformatter for 67025
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=10
2011-04-21 11:25:27 +00:00
OBS User buildservice-autocommit
fca71a0c39 Updating link to change in openSUSE:Factory/exim revision 10.0
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=a380ede07005b4626c9434f1072602bb
2011-04-21 11:25:27 +00:00
Ruediger Oertel
f0498e94ff Accepting request 67025 from server:mail
Accepted submit request 67025 from user dirkmueller

OBS-URL: https://build.opensuse.org/request/show/67025
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=9
2011-04-21 11:25:07 +00:00
Peter Poeml
f7af4bf393 - postgresql-enabled build when build_with_pgsql is defined (which is done in a
linked package named server:mail/exim-postgresql)

O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=102
2011-03-10 18:42:26 +00:00
Ruediger Oertel
61aa86ef20 Autobuild autoformatter for 60121
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=7
2011-02-07 22:57:23 +00:00
Ruediger Oertel
11b73ed588 Accepting request 60121 from server:mail
Accepted submit request 60121 from user lmuelle

OBS-URL: https://build.opensuse.org/request/show/60121
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=6
2011-02-07 22:57:15 +00:00
Lars Müller
2ae5632d35 Report exim-4.12-tail issue upstream and add the meta information to the header
of the patch.

O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=100
2011-02-06 16:10:18 +00:00
Lars Müller
d66b1e9a61 - Workround for PCRE version dependancy in version reporting; (beo#1073).
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=99
2011-02-04 22:21:53 +00:00
Lars Müller
977e36dc8b - update to 4.74
- Failure to get a lock on a hints database can have serious
    consequences so log it to the panic log.
  - Log LMTP confirmation messages in the same way as SMTP,
    controlled using the smtp_confirmation log selector.
  - Include the error message when we fail to unlink a spool file.
  - Bugzilla 139: Support dynamically loaded lookups as modules.
  - Bugzilla 139: Documentation and portability issues.
    Avoid GNU Makefile-isms, let Exim continue to build on BSD.
    Handle per-OS dynamic-module compilation flags.
  - Let /dev/null have normal permissions.
    The 4.73 fixes were a little too stringent and complained about the
    permissions on /dev/null.  Exempt it from some checks.
  - Report version information for many libraries, including
    Exim version information for dynamically loaded libraries.  Created
    version.h, now support a version extension string for distributors
    who patch heavily. Dynamic module ABI change.
  - CVE-2011-0017 - check return value of setuid/setgid. This is a
    privilege escalation vulnerability whereby the Exim run-time user
    can cause root to append content of the attacker's choosing to
    arbitrary files.
  - Bugzilla 1041: merged DCC maintainer's fixes for return code.
  - Bugzilla 1071: fix delivery logging with untrusted macros.
    If dropping privileges for untrusted macros, we disabled normal logging
    on the basis that it would fail; for the Exim run-time user, this is not
    the case, and it resulted in successful deliveries going unlogged.
- update to 4.73
  - Date: & Message-Id: revert to normally being appended to a message,
    only prepend for the Resent-* case.  Fixes regression introduced in
    Exim 4.70 by NM/22 for Bugzilla 607.
  - Include check_rfc2047_length in configure.default because we're seeing
    increasing numbers of administrators be bitten by this.
  - Added DISABLE_DKIM and comment to src/EDITME
  - Bugzilla 994: added openssl_options main configuration option.
  - Bugzilla 995: provide better SSL diagnostics on failed reads.
  - Bugzilla 834: provide a permit_coredump option for pipe transports.
  - Adjust NTLM authentication to handle SASL Initial Response.
  - If TLS negotiated an anonymous cipher, we could end up with SSL but
    without a peer certificate, leading to a segfault because of an
    assumption that peers always have certificates.  Be a little more
    paranoid.  Problem reported by Martin Tscholak.
  - Bugzilla 926: switch ClamAV to use the new zINSTREAM API for content
    filtering; old API available if built with WITH_OLD_CLAMAV_STREAM=yes
    NB: ClamAV planning to remove STREAM in "middle of 2010".
    CL also introduces -bmalware, various -d+acl logging additions and
    more caution in buffer sizes.
  - Implemented reverse_ip expansion operator.
  - Bugzilla 937: provide a "debug" ACL control.
  - Bugzilla 922: Documentation dusting, patch provided by John Horne.
  - Bugzilla 973: Implement --version.
  - Bugzilla 752: Refuse to build/run if Exim user is root/0.
  - Build without WITH_CONTENT_SCAN. Path from Andreas Metzler.
  - Bugzilla 816: support multiple condition rules on Routers.
  - Add bool_lax{} expansion operator and use that for combining multiple
    condition rules, instead of bool{}.  Make both bool{} and bool_lax{}
    ignore trailing whitespace.
  - prevent non-panic DKIM error from being sent to paniclog
  - added tcp_wrappers_daemon_name to allow host entries other than
    "exim" to be used
  - Fix malware regression for cmdline scanner introduced in PP/08.
    Notification from Dr Andrew Aitchison.
  - Change ClamAV response parsing to be more robust and to handle ClamAV's
    ExtendedDetectionInfo response format.
    Notification from John Horne.
  - OpenSSL 1.0.0a compatibility const-ness change, should be backwards
    compatible.
  - Added a CONTRIBUTING file.  Fixed the documentation build to use http:
    XSL and documented dependency on system catalogs, with examples of how
    it normally works.
  - Added Valgrind hooks in store.c to help it capture out-of-bounds store
    access.
  - Bugzilla 1044: CVE-2010-4345 - partial fix: restrict default behaviour
    of CONFIGURE_OWNER and CONFIGURE_GROUP options to no longer allow a
    configuration file which is writeable by the Exim user or group.
  - Bugzilla 1044: CVE-2010-4345 - part two: extend checks for writeability
    of configuration files to cover files specified with the -C option if
    they are going to be used with root privileges, not just the default
    configuration file.
  - Bugzilla 1044: CVE-2010-4345 - part three: remove ALT_CONFIG_ROOT_ONLY
    option (effectively making it always true).
  - Add TRUSTED_CONFIG_PREFIX_FILE option to allow alternative configuration
    files to be used while preserving root privileges.
  - Set FD_CLOEXEC on SMTP sockets after forking in the daemon, to ensure
    that rogue child processes cannot use them.
  - Bugzilla 1047: change the default for system_filter_user to be the Exim
    run-time user, instead of root.
  - Add WHITELIST_D_MACROS option to let some macros be overriden by the
    Exim run-time user without dropping privileges.
  - Remove use of va_copy() which breaks pre-C99 systems. Duplicate the
    result string, instead of calling string_vformat() twice with the same
    arguments.
  - Allow TRUSTED_CONFIG_PREFIX_FILE only for Exim or CONFIGURE_OWNER, not
    for other users. Others should always drop root privileges if they use
    -C on the command line, even for a whitelisted configure file.
  - Turn TRUSTED_CONFIG_PREFIX_FILE into TRUSTED_CONFIG_FILE. No prefixes.
  - Fixed bug #1002 - Message loss when using multiple deliveries

O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=98
2011-02-04 19:47:13 +00:00
e3afdc5e9d Autobuild autoformatter for 60084
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=5
2011-02-04 18:40:19 +00:00
OBS User buildservice-autocommit
1b61a4133a Updating link to change in openSUSE:Factory/exim revision 5.0
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=341d9edfff31ed66dc4fc7d29ff486b4
2011-02-04 18:40:19 +00:00
11c8a55ee0 Accepting request 60084 from server:mail
Accepted submit request 60084 from user lmuelle

OBS-URL: https://build.opensuse.org/request/show/60084
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=4
2011-02-04 18:39:59 +00:00
Lars Müller
4bb148c5c5 Accepting request 60082 from home:lmuelle:branches:server:mail
The change got pulled from git.exim.org.  The commit hash is 1670ef10063d7708eb736a482d1ad25b9c59521d as it is included in the patch header.

OBS-URL: https://build.opensuse.org/request/show/60082
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=96
2011-02-04 16:19:30 +00:00
Stephan Kulow
1d2e6c75c7 sync with O:F
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=95
2011-01-05 13:28:22 +00:00
Stephan Kulow
4dd2584725 prepare_spec
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=94
2011-01-05 13:28:17 +00:00
be0e72c4dc Autobuild autoformatter for 55626
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=3
2010-12-10 23:33:45 +00:00
7336c81020 Accepting request 55626 from server:mail
Accepted submit request 55626 from user lmuelle

OBS-URL: https://build.opensuse.org/request/show/55626
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=2
2010-12-10 23:33:41 +00:00
Lars Müller
4c1f82306c Accepting request 55623 from home:lmuelle:branches:server:mail
Looks ok. Thx!

OBS-URL: https://build.opensuse.org/request/show/55623
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=91
2010-12-10 22:05:44 +00:00
OBS User autobuild
e3af1c8412 Accepting request 44082 from server:mail
Copy from server:mail/exim based on submit request 44082 from user darix

OBS-URL: https://build.opensuse.org/request/show/44082
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/exim?expand=0&rev=1
2010-08-03 00:02:18 +00:00
b3909e8619 - remove broken link
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=90
2010-07-27 15:57:48 +00:00
Peter Poeml
542ad1b7bb - update to 4.71
Bugfixes over 4.70:
  * Bugzilla 912: Fix DKIM segfault on empty headers/body
  * Bugzilla 913: Documentation fix for gnutls_* options.
  * Bugzilla 722: Documentation for randint. Better randomness defaults.
  * Bugzilla 847: Enable DNSDB lookup by default.
  * Bugzilla 915: Flag broken perl installation during build.

O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=83
2009-11-24 14:22:40 +00:00
Peter Poeml
e6c4891501 update to 4.70
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=82
2009-11-14 11:21:14 +00:00
Peter Poeml
119fc19e82 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=81 2009-06-09 15:48:34 +00:00
Peter Poeml
f69fd428f0 - silence some rpmlint warnings, by removing executable permissions
from utilities packaged under documentation.

O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=80
2009-06-09 15:29:34 +00:00
Peter Poeml
1950a5b835 fill Required-Stop
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=79
2008-10-29 18:49:01 +00:00
Peter Poeml
ec3bd58b38 add Required-Stop to init script
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=78
2008-10-29 17:40:46 +00:00
Peter Poeml
43bc92e656 add 'spamd postgresql mysql' to should-start/stop
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=77
2008-08-20 14:36:00 +00:00
Peter Poeml
4f9c47facb fix init script lsb headers 2
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=76
2008-08-19 00:07:53 +00:00
Peter Poeml
598e5dbf45 fix init script lsb headers
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=75
2008-08-18 13:40:35 +00:00
Peter Poeml
176d0d3ec0 sync internal buildsystem's spec file mods
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=74
2008-07-11 09:58:23 +00:00
Peter Poeml
a608472707 sync with internal buildsystem, adding exim-4.69-overflow.patch
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=73
2008-07-11 09:55:24 +00:00
Peter Poeml
529d2f4f07 fix sending of report mails
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=72
2008-06-15 12:28:46 +00:00
Peter Poeml
399b85326f update to 4.69
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=71
2008-01-10 18:30:23 +00:00
Peter Poeml
ef1e281aee O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=70 2008-01-10 18:30:18 +00:00
Peter Poeml
d1ce77cd24 add #include <abstractions/consoles>
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=69
2007-09-27 23:55:41 +00:00
Peter Poeml
689214dfe3 update to 4.68
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=68
2007-08-30 15:55:30 +00:00
OBS User unknown
aa306a7157 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=67 2007-08-30 15:55:26 +00:00
Peter Poeml
bc24dc7656 add apparmor directories to fix build in autobuild
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=66
2007-08-24 06:36:15 +00:00
Peter Poeml
d98e022ecf do not install apparmor profile by default
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=65
2007-08-23 11:23:36 +00:00
Peter Poeml
742d85e7f7 use Should-Start
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=64
2007-07-13 11:46:05 +00:00
Peter Poeml
a78db3e146 add amavis to Should-Start
O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=63
2007-07-13 11:02:28 +00:00
OBS User unknown
fbe7351b73 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=62 2007-05-31 00:30:49 +00:00
OBS User unknown
921d279702 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=61 2007-05-31 00:30:48 +00:00
OBS User unknown
5ce943fb99 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=60 2007-05-24 14:40:32 +00:00
OBS User unknown
06b153175c O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=59 2007-05-24 10:19:37 +00:00
OBS User unknown
357b5c6790 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=58 2007-05-24 10:14:36 +00:00
OBS User unknown
c9a0466346 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=57 2007-05-24 10:14:35 +00:00
OBS User unknown
a2bf7fdd07 O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=56 2007-05-24 09:55:38 +00:00
OBS User unknown
08aed616dc O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=55 2007-05-24 09:55:38 +00:00
OBS User unknown
d0d3f3c44f OBS-URL: https://build.opensuse.org/package/show/server:mail/exim?expand=0&rev=54 2007-05-24 09:55:37 +00:00